Videku

Videku is a versatile web-based media player designed for seamless video playback and subtitle integration. Featuring robust support for various video formats, including HD and 4K, and built-in Chromecast capabilities, it offers a convenient way to enjoy your media library. Its cloud-based nature and remote control options provide flexibility. by Karol Sluszniak

RealPlayer

RealPlayer is a veteran cross-platform media player designed for managing, playing, downloading, and converting various audio and video formats. It offers features for cloud storage, media organization, photo management, and casting to devices like Chromecast and Roku, aiming to be a comprehensive media hub for users. by RealNetworks, Inc.

Freemium
Platforms: Mac OS X Windows Android iPhone Android Tablet iPad Kindle Fire

RealPlayer

RealPlayer

Analysis & Comparison

Advantages

Supports a wide variety of audio and video formats.
Integrated video downloading feature is very convenient.
Includes cloud storage and syncing capabilities.
Good support for casting to external devices (Chromecast, AirPlay, DLNA).
Offers tools for photo management and slideshow creation.
Provides CD/DVD ripping and burning functions.

Limitations

User interface feels somewhat dated compared to competitors.
Some advanced features are locked behind premium subscriptions.
Integrated converters may have fewer options than dedicated software.
Photo editing features are basic.
Installation can sometimes include bundled software.
